Current answer

What gambling is legal in Massachusetts right now?

Legal gambling available in Massachusetts spans separate lanes: three MGC-licensed commercial gaming facilities, First Light tribal gaming, licensed retail and mobile sports wagering, retail Lottery, Mass Lottery Online, pari-mutuel horse wagering, fantasy contests and qualifying charitable games. Mass Lottery Online launched July 27, 2026 for verified players age 21 or older who are physically in Massachusetts. The state has no regulated real-money online-casino or online-poker market, and access to a sweepstakes or prediction platform does not make it state-approved. Current change

What changed on July 27, 2026?

Mass Lottery Online is live. At launch, selected draw games and more than 20 eInstant games became available through the official website and app to verified players 21 or older. Players must be physically in Massachusetts to play or deposit. Traditional Keno, The Numbers Game and Wheel of Luck remained retail-only. This online Lottery lane does not create a real-money online-casino or online-poker license.

How old do you have to be to gamble in Massachusetts?

21+: MGC commercial casino gaming, the First Light gaming floor, sports wagering, fantasy contests and Mass Lottery Online.

18+: retail Massachusetts Lottery and horse wagering. Under-18s are also barred from licensed beano and bazaar gaming areas. The reviewed provisions do not establish one blanket participant age for every raffle.

How are gambling winnings and losses handled for Massachusetts taxes?

Federal gambling winnings are taxable. Massachusetts allows a limited loss deduction only for qualifying losses from Chapter 23N sportsbooks, Chapter 23K gaming establishments, and licensed racing or simulcast activity, capped at qualifying gains. Massachusetts Lottery and out-of-state losses do not qualify under that provision.

Keep Form W-2G when issued and maintain an accurate diary or similar record of winnings and losses, supported by receipts, tickets, statements or other records. This is general information, not individual tax advice.

Important Massachusetts boundaries

Keep these systems separate before treating a route, brand or status as proof.

  1. Commercial and tribal gaming use different proof. Encore Boston Harbor, MGM Springfield and Plainridge Park Casino are MGC-regulated commercial facilities; First Light operates under a separate Mashpee Wampanoag tribal framework.
  2. Mass Lottery Online is not an online casino. The official online Lottery lane does not authorize real-money online slots, blackjack, roulette or poker.
  3. Fantasy regulation is not sportsbook licensing. Fantasy contests use an AGO consumer-rule lane with an MGC-published operator roster; sports wagering uses Chapter 23N licensing.
  4. Availability is not Massachusetts approval. A website, app listing, consumer brand, federal registration or accepted Massachusetts address does not replace the relevant state/tribal proof.
  5. Sweepstakes and prediction products require narrow conclusions. Massachusetts has no approved sweepstakes-casino roster. A prediction platform’s availability or federal/CFTC status does not establish an MGC sportsbook license or Massachusetts approval, and this hub does not decide whether a specific contract is lawful.
